bq. Really the Weight should gather & hold all top-level stats it needs on
construction? (The MultiSearcher is passed on Weight construction).
Ah - good point. I've said it before myself - index level stats should be taken
from the createWeightSearcher - I just don't integrate thoughts well :)
So that seems like the right thing to do - only thing I don't like is that this
info has to be calculated by calling each Searchable in the MultiSearcher, and
then
you likely won't ever use it - explain is generally debug stuff. I don't like
that.
But I guess, if you want the info, you gotto do what you gotto do ...
